Safety instructions
DANGER – RISK OF ELECTRICAL SHOCK!
To avoid risks, have defective plugs and/or power cables
►
replaced immediately by qualified technicians or our
Customer Service Department.
Protect the power cable from contact with hot appliance
►
parts. NEVER use the appliance near naked flames, a
hotplate or a heated oven.
Do not expose the appliance to rain, and never use it in
►
a humid or wet environment. Ensure that the power cable
never becomes wet or moist during operation.
Before use, check the appliance for externally visible damage.
►
Do not use an appliance that has been damaged or
dropped.
The power cable must be checked for signs of damage at
►
regular intervals. If the power cable is damaged, the appliance
may no longer be used.
The appliance must be connected to a mains socket with a
►
protective earth.
The appliance must not come into contact with moisture such
►
as rain or water.
NEVER immerse the appliance in water or other liquids!
You could receive a fatal electric shock if residual liquids
come into contact with live components during operation.
